(a) Circular Motion Webb31 dec. 2024 · Numerical Problems 2.1 A train moves with a uniform velocity of 36 kmh-1 for 10 s. Find the distance travelled by it. (100 m) Solution: Velocity = V = 36 kmh -1 = 36 x 1000/ 60 x 60 = 36000/ 3600 = 10 ms -1 Time t = 10 s Distance = S =? S = Vt S = 10 x 10 = 100 m 2.2 A train starts from rest. What would be its velocity? Solution: F =1000 N m=25kg t= 5 sec u=0 v=? Acceleration = a = F/m = 1000/25 = 40 m/s2 v = u + at =0 + 40X5 = 200 m/s 2) A force is … Visa mer 8) If the distance between 2 objects is doubled then how will the gravitational force between them change? Solution: F1 = GMm/r2 F2 = GMm/(2r)2 = GMm/4r2 so F2/F1 = ¼ , so the final gravitational force will be ¼th of the initial … Visa mer Find another set of Physics Numerical for Class 9 Motion. 17) From the velocity-time graph, find out the distance traveled in each section A, B, C and D.
